The Senior Engineer - Groundwater Management is responsible for providing engineering specifications for groundwater management & deep excavation design on a National basis. You’ll be responsible for ensuring Safety in Design, compliance, efficiency & accuracy when predicting groundwater flows and specifying temporary solutions for water management and deep excavation shoring.

 

You’ll enjoy variety in your role including:

  • Lead our uncompromising Safety First culture throughout the organisation and customer relationships
  • Communicate with internal & external customers
  • Provide customers with relevant technical data, advice, specifications & information in order for them to make appropriate hire decisions
  • Identify appropriate consultancies to partner with, and maintain the relationship
  • Generation of technical reports, proposals, & detailed designs
  • Coordinate third party engineering works, including certifications, technical reports, site activities, invoicing, etc
  • Provide certification (both design certification and on-site certification) of water management & excavation support designs
  • Engage with customers & their consultants, third party consultants, suppliers & contractors to ensure favourable commercial outcomes
  • Support site operations with engineering & technical advice (installation, commissioning, maintenance, client hand over, etc.)
  • Interstate travel as required
  • Continually explore, assess and action ways to improve the performance of Coates’ range of products and services
  • Continually monitor market trends, competitor offering, client demands & current issues facing industry
  • Identify & implement the most appropriate set of software & systems in order to provide high quality & accurate predictions & modelling
  • Carry out risk assessments on projects to ensure best possible project outcomes for Coates & their clients

What you’ll bring to the role

  • Bachelor degree in geotechnical engineering or similar
  • 5+ years’ post graduate experience working in an engineering office in a similar role
  • Qualified as a Chartered Professional Engineer or Professional Engineer preferred
